解锁C语言潜能:定制培训,满足您的编程需求 (c语言实现锁)

淘宝闪购红包搜88744,有25元大红包

👇复制口令打开淘宝免单奶茶和25红包👇

¥XT7U4sdjF9I¥/ HU7405

定制培训

C 语言作为一种通用编程语言,广泛应用于操作系统、嵌入式系统和高性能计算等领域。掌握 C 语言,可以为您的编程职业发展打开无限可能。

如果您想全面掌握 C 语言,定制化的培训是一个非常有效的途径。定制培训可以根据您的学习目标、进度和实际需求进行量身定制,为您提供全方位的技能提升。

定制培训的优势

  • 针对性强:定制培训可以针对您的特定需求和目标进行设计,确保您学习到真正需要的知识。
  • 灵活方便:培训时间和地点可以根据您的日程安排进行调整,为您提供最大的便利性。
  • 一对一指导:您将获得导师的一对一指导,及时解决学习中的疑难问题,提高学习效率。
  • 循序渐进:定制培训按照您的进度逐步推进,确保您扎实掌握每个知识点。
  • 实践为本:培训将注重实际应用,通过动手实践巩固您的知识和技能。

培训内容示例

定制培训的内容可以根据您的需求灵活调整,以下是几个常见模块:

  • 语法基础:包括数据类型、变量、运算符、控制流等基础语法。
  • 函数与指针:掌握函数的定义、调用和指针的使用,提升代码复用性和效率。
  • 数据结构:了解数组、结构体、链表等数据结构,提升数据组织和处理能力。
  • 文件操作:学习如何读写文件,处理和存储数据。
  • 高级概念:深入探讨内存管理、多线程和操作系统的基础知识。
  • 项目实践:通过实际项目,将所学知识应用到实际场景中,提升综合应用能力。

C 语言实现锁

锁是一种同步机制,用于协调多线程对共享资源的访问,防止数据竞争和死锁。以下是用 C 语言实现的一种锁的示例代码:

include pthread_mutex_t lock;void init_lock() {pthread_mutex_init(&lock, NULL);}void lock_it() {pthread_mutex_lock(&lock);}void unlock_it() {pthread_mutex_unlock(&lock);}

在这段代码中,`init_lock()` 函数初始化锁,`lock_it()` 函数加锁,`unlock_it()` 函数解锁。通过使用锁,可以确保在同一时间只有一个线程可以访问共享资源,避免数据竞争和死锁。

定制培训选择指南

在选择定制培训时,需要注意以下几点:

  • 明确您的需求:明确您想掌握的技能目标和要解决的问题。
  • 选择经验丰富的导师:寻找在 C 语言领域拥有丰富经验和良好的教学能力的导师。
  • 了解培训内容:仔细审查培训课程,确保内容符合您的需求。
  • 考虑培训费用:根据您的预算和培训价值,选择性价比高的方案。
  • 签订正式合同:与培训机构签订正式合同,明确培训内容、时间、费用和考核方式。

结论

定制化的 C 语言培训可以充分满足您的编程需求,帮助您全面掌握 C 语言的精髓。通过针对性强、灵活方便、一对一指导等优势,定制培训将助您踏上 C 语言编程之旅,解锁您的职业潜能。

© 版权声明

相关文章